What Does a Director of Program Management Do?

A director of program management implements strategic programs, monitors program performance, and evaluates project leaders for efficiency and accomplishments. As a director of program management, your job duties include overseeing the program management team, coordinating related projects, and finding solutions that improve performance at all levels within the company. To pursue a career as director of program management, you need a bachelor’s or master’s degree in project management, change management, business administration, or a related field, along with industry-specific knowledge and experience. Most employers also look for candidates with proven success in prior program management positions and demonstrated leadership skills.

What is the difference between Director Of Program Management vs Program Manager?

AspectDirector Of Program ManagementProgram Manager
ResponsibilitiesOversees multiple projects and programs, aligns strategic goals, manages teamsManages individual projects, coordinates tasks, ensures project delivery
Required CredentialsBachelor's or Master’s in Business, Management, or related field; PMP or PgMP certifications often preferredBachelor's degree; PMP or similar certifications beneficial
Work EnvironmentStrategic planning, leadership meetings, cross-department collaborationProject planning, stakeholder communication, team coordination
Industry UsageCommon in large organizations, tech, finance, healthcareWidely used across industries for project execution

The main difference between a Director Of Program Management and a Program Manager lies in scope and leadership. Directors oversee multiple programs and set strategic direction, while Program Managers focus on executing individual projects. Both roles require strong project management skills and certifications, but Directors typically have more leadership responsibilities and strategic influence.

How does a Director of Program Management typ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ure program success?

A Director of Program Management works closely with various teams, such as product development, marketing, finance, and operations, to align program objectives and execution. They facilitate regular meetings to ensure transparency, address potential roadblocks, and foster a shared understanding of project goals. Effective Directors leverage their leadership and communication skills to build consensus and keep teams focused on deliverables, often acting as a bridge between executive leadership and project teams. This collaborative approach is essential for navigating complex projects and achieving organizational goals.

What pays more, a project manager or a program manager?

Generally, a program manager earns a higher salary than a project manager because they oversee multiple projects and have broader strategic responsibilities. The difference in pay can vary based on industry, experience, and organization size, but program management roles typically require advanced skills and certifications like PMP or PgMP. In the context of a Director of Program Management, compensation tends to be higher due to leadership and strategic scope.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Director of Program Management,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Director of Program Management, you need strong leadership, strategic planning, and project management expertise, typically supported by a bachelor's or master's degree and extensive experience managing complex programs. Familiarity with project management tools (like MS Project, Jira, or Asana), portfolio management systems, and certifications such as PMP or PgMP are often required. Exceptional communication, stakeholder management, and problem-solving skills set top candidates apart in this role. These capabilities are crucial for aligning cross-functional teams, achieving program objectives, and driving organizational success.
